Admission rules for Hitchin Boys' School

This is an academy single-sex boys' secondary school.

 Specialist status: Technology and Languages

Rule 1: Children who are/were looked after. 

Rule 2: Medical or social needs.

Rule 3: Sibling in the priority area (including Baldock). Children with a sibling at the school at the time of application (unless the sibling is in their final year). A ‘sibling’ means a brother, half brother, adopted brother, or child of the parent/carer or partner. The children must live in the same house from Monday to Friday. Numbers from Letchworth under Rules 1-6 will not exceed 20.

Rule 4: Children of staff

Children in the priority area

Places will be allocated to each parish/unparished area or town in proportion to the number of applications made. In the event of there being more applications than places available to a particular parish/unparished area or town, places will be allocated as follows: 

Rule 5: Children who live in the Hitchin Parish. The school will allocate 120 places to children whose permanent home address is in the parish of Hitchin. In the event of more than 120 applications for consideration under this rule, places will be allocated as follows:

a)  firstly to Boys for whom it is their nearest Hertfordshire maintained school or academythat is non-faith and non-partially selective and makes provision for children of the relevant gender;

b)  secondly, if there are places remaining, to Boys in the parish of Hitchin for whom it is not their nearest Hertfordshire maintained school or academy that is non-faith and non- partially selective and makes provision for children of the relevant gender.

The tiebreak for rule 5a and 5b is distance, with those that live closest to the school having the highest priority.

A maximum of 120 places will be allocated under this rule. If fewer than 120 places are allocated, the balance will be added to the places available to applicants from the rest of the priority area and distributed under rule 6. 

Rule 6: Any remaining places will be allocated to each parish/unparished area or town in the rest of the priority area in proportion to the number of applications made, with the exception of the Parish of Letchworth where the total number of places allocated under rules 1 to 6 will not exceed 20. In the event of there being more applications than places available to a particular parish/unparished area or town, places will be allocated as follows:

a)  to Boys for whom it is their nearest Hertfordshire maintained school or academy that is non-faith, non-partially selective and makes provision for children of the relevant gender;

b)  to Boys for whom it is not their nearest Hertfordshire maintained school or academy that is non-faith and non-partially selective and makes provision for children of the relevant gender.

The tiebreak for rule 6a is distance, with those that live closest to the school having the highest priority. The tiebreak for rule 6b differs, with all places being allocated on a random basis. 

Rule 7: Siblings outside the priority area. 

Rule 8: A lottery for children who live outside the priority area. Any remaining places will be allocated on a random basis. Whether you’ve ranked this school first, second, third or fourth won’t affect your chances.

Special note: Any child with a statement of special educational needs, that names the school, will be offered a place (because that’s the law!).
